Central Adoption Resource Authority (CARA)
– It has been set up as a statutory body of the Ministry of Women and Child Development.
– It functions as a nodal body for the adoption of Indian children and is mandated to monitor and regulate in-country and inter-country adoption.
– It deals with adoption of orphan, abandoned and surrendered children through its associated adoption agencies.
– It is designated as the Central Authority to deal with inter-country adoptions in accordance with the provisions of the Hague Conventions on Inter-Country Adoptions, 1993, ratified by the Government of India in 2003.

Do you know?
– Positronium, comprising a bound electron ( e- ) and positron ( e+ ), is a fundamental atomic system. 
– Due to its very short life, it annihilates with a half life of 142 nano-seconds. 
– Its mass is twice the electron mass and enjoys the unique distinction of being a pure leptonic atom.
– This hydrogen-like system, with halved frequencies for excitation, makes it a great contender for attempting laser cooling and thereby performing tests of fundamental theories in physics.
